The correlation between historical prices or returns on Direct Line Insurance and Old Republic is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Old Republic International are associated (or correlated) with Direct Line.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Direct Line Insurance has no effect on the direction of Old Republic i.e., Old Republic and Direct Line go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Old Republic and Direct Line
The main advantage of trading using opposite Old Republic and Direct Line posit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Old Republic position performs unexpectedly, Direct Line can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
